Duties for the HR Coordinator role include:

  • Take initiative to respond to benefit inquiries
  • Process promotions and status changes for employees in ADP
  • Oversee new hire process and audit for compliance and accuracy
  • Coordinate notification for leaves of absence with HR Director
  • Maintain personnel files, confidential medical files, and payroll files for all employees while keeping employee records organized and maintaining strict confidentiality
  • Lead in pre-employment background screening
  • Lead follow up on Form I9 and E-Verify compliance
  • Lead in the administration of Workers Compensation claims
  • Lead the process Verification of Employment
  • Respond to unemployment benefits inquiries from the State
  • Collaborate with Recruiter on recruitment efforts for all employees; write and place advertisements; collaborate with managers to screen and interview candidates
  • Assist in screening applicants for vacant positions
  • Create/improve SOPs on processes and procedures
  • Assist in investigations/employee relations matters
  • Performs other duties or special projects as required or assigned
